SAN BENITO, Texas — At its Sept. 16 meeting the San Benito City Commission approved several consent and action items, including payment to send five police cadets to the Hidalgo Police Academy, a service agreement with the University of Texas Health Science Center for a city program in fiscal year 2025–26, ratification of economic incentive grants tied to the city’s summer concert series and a professional services agreement for a phase‑two branding initiative funded by the Economic Development Corporation.
Votes at a glance
- Consent: The commission approved consent items 1 through 5 in a single motion. No roll‑call tally was recorded in the minutes for the motion to approve consent items 1–5.
